Introduce mod_avatar
The purpose of the module is to cope with legacy and modern XMPP clients posting avatars. It automatically converts vCard based avatars (XEP-0153) to PEP based avatars (XEP-0084) and vice versa. Also, the module supports convertation between avatar image formats on the fly: this is controlled by `convert` option. For example, to convert all avatars into PNG format, configure the module as: mod_avatar: convert: default: png In order to convert only `webp` format to `jpeg`, set the following: mod_avatar: convert: webp: jpeg Note: the module depends on mod_vcard, mod_vcard_xupdate and mod_pubsub.
